Campanula persicifolia 'La Belle' plant details

Campanula persicifolia 'La Belle' is a broadleaf evergreen perennial with green foliage. In summer blue flowers emerge. Attracts hummingbirds. Grows well with sun - mostly shade and regular water. Does well in average, rich and well-drained soil.

Imagine loose racemes of sky blue old fashioned 1" rosebuds on 2' stems. Need I say more? Blooms in June and July and makes an exquisite bouquet.
